The Best back in London

  • The Best FIFA Football Awards 2018 to be held in London

  • Ceremony to take place on Monday 24 September

  • Venue to be announced at a later date

The Best FIFA Football Awards™ are returning to London. The glittering event to crown world football’s elite will take place in the United Kingdom’s capital for the second successive year, with the 2018 edition taking place on Monday 24 September.

With the inaugural The Best FIFA Football Awards taking place in Zurich, the 2017 edition saw the ceremony take place in ‘The Big Smoke’. Hosted by Londoner turned Hollywood star Idris Elba, a glittering array of stars from the football galaxy descended on the London Palladium, with Cristiano Ronaldo and Lieke Martens crowned the king and queen of world football for their achievements during the 2016/17 season.



That historic night was just the latest event in London’s long and storied footballing history, both on and off the pitch. The Laws of the Game were first formalised in 1863 in the city, making London the birthplace of the modern game. On Wembley’s hallowed turf, England lifted the FIFA World Cup™ in 1966, while the stadium has also played host to the European Cup/UEFA Champions League final on no fewer than seven occasions.
